Legal Cannabis Sales: 5 Video Surveillance Questions

Safety Vision, a leading provider of mobile surveillance technology, provided surveillance expert Clint Bryer to answer a couple of questions about the fledgling cannabis market and the utilization of video surveillance technologies. With 90 percent of theft coming from internal sources, security has become a part of everyday life and is crucial to the safety and profitability of your cannabis business. Bryer breaks down what you are putting at risk when you don’t secure your business properly and how to make it safer for your employees.

Cannabis Security Company Accepts Bitcoin as Payment From Clientele

Security Grade Protective Services, Inc., (a full service cannabis industry security firm based in Denver, CO) is now accepting Bitcoin as payment from their clients. The company just launched its newest program T.A.P. (Total Accountability Program) last month and is constantly trying to diversify itself from the competition. The T.A.P. program is a new eyes on video surveillance program that is tailored to the cannabis industry, however is showing major potential for other retail establishments, such as mini-malls.
